在当今这个信息爆炸的时代,网站已经成为企业展示自身形象、提供产品服务的重要平台。而JSP(Java Server Pages)作为Java Web开发的主流技术之一,凭借其强大的功能和灵活性,受到了众多开发者的青睐。Bootstrap,作为一款流行的前端框架,可以帮助开发者快速构建响应式、美观的网页。本文将结合JSP和Bootstrap,通过一个实例,带你领略如何打造一个美观且实用的网页。
一、项目背景
某公司需要开发一个企业官网,用于展示公司产品、新闻动态、招聘信息等。要求网站具有以下特点:

1. 响应式设计:适应不同屏幕尺寸,保证在不同设备上均有良好的展示效果。
2. 美观大方:采用Bootstrap框架,使网页风格统一,视觉效果佳。
3. 功能实用:实现产品展示、新闻动态、招聘信息等功能模块。
二、技术选型
1. 后端技术:JSP + Servlet + JavaBean
2. 前端技术:Bootstrap 4.3.1
3. 数据库:MySQL
4. 服务器:Tomcat 9.0
三、开发环境搭建
1. JDK:1.8及以上版本
2. Tomcat:9.0及以上版本
3. MySQL:5.7及以上版本
4. Bootstrap:4.3.1版本
四、项目结构
项目采用MVC(Model-View-Controller)模式,分为以下模块:
1. Model:数据模型,负责数据存储和业务逻辑处理。
2. View:视图层,负责展示页面。
3. Controller:控制器,负责处理用户请求和业务逻辑。
项目结构如下:
```
- src
- com
company
model
Product.java
News.java
Resume.java
controller
ProductController.java
NewsController.java
ResumeController.java
dao
ProductDao.java
NewsDao.java
ResumeDao.java
service
ProductService.java
NewsService.java
ResumeService.java
- webapp
WEB-INF
views
product
product_list.jsp
news
news_list.jsp
resume
resume_list.jsp
web.xml
static
css
bootstrap.min.css
js
bootstrap.bundle.min.js
```
五、关键代码实现
1. JSP页面
以下为产品展示页面(product_list.jsp)的代码示例:
```jsp
本文由 @花臂少年 发布在 觉装修技术网,如有疑问,请联系我们。
文章链接:http://juezx.cn/vbcYFX_rmeQuBYvGcIHMe







